Benefits of Organic Dairy Products
Choosing organic dairy products offers numerous benefits:
- Higher Nutritional Value: Organic dairy often contains higher levels of beneficial nutrients such as Omega-3 fatty acids, vitamin E, and antioxidants compared to conventional options.
- No Harmful Chemicals: Organic dairy products are free from antibiotics, growth hormones, and pesticides, making them safer for consumption.
- Better for Animal Welfare: Organic standards typically require that animals are pasture-raised, promoting better living conditions and humane treatment.
- Sustainable Practices: Organic farming practices focus on sustainability, minimizing environmental impact and promoting biodiversity.

How to Choose the Best Organic Dairy Products
When shopping for organic dairy products, consider the following factors:
- USDA Certification: Look for products labeled with the USDA Organic seal, which guarantees compliance with organic farming standards.
- Ingredient List: Check for additives, artificial flavors, or sweeteners. Opt for products with minimal ingredients.
- Source and Brand Reputation: Research brands to ensure they prioritize sustainable and ethical practices. Consider supporting smaller, local farms.
- Nutritional Profile: Review the nutritional information to ensure the product meets your dietary needs. Pay attention to fat content, protein levels, and added vitamins.
- Packaging: Consider eco-friendly packaging options that minimize environmental impact.

FAQ
What is organic dairy?
Organic dairy refers to milk and milk products produced without the use of synthetic fertilizers, pesticides, antibiotics, or growth hormones, following strict USDA guidelines.
How is organic milk different from regular milk?
Organic milk comes from cows that are pasture-raised and fed organic feed, while regular milk may come from cows treated with antibiotics and hormones and fed non-organic feed.

What are the environmental benefits of organic dairy?
Organic dairy farming promotes biodiversity, reduces pollution from chemicals, and enhances soil quality, contributing to a healthier ecosystem.
Are all organic dairy products non-GMO?
Yes, organic dairy products must meet non-GMO standards and cannot contain genetically modified organisms.
